Abstrakt

The ability of a newly developed independent passive optical system OPTIMEX to measure the detonation front curvature is demonstrated on charges of pressed explosive A-IX-1 (RDX/ceresin-stearin mixture with 95/5 wt.%). The charges, with length to diameter ratios of from one to four, were prepared from cylinders with diameters of 21, 30, 40 and 50 mm pressed to a density of 1.66 g/cm3. Such charges detonate with a velocity of 8220 m/s. The detonation curvature was obtained using 8 optical fibers and the results were compared with photographs acquired by an ultra-high speed framing camera UHSi 12/24.
